Q. Illustrate Scope of Consumer behaviour ?
Scope of consumer behaviour is extremely wide due to following reasons:
>>Ever rising intensifying competition.
>>Additional aggressive competitors emerging with greater frequency.
>>Changes foundation of competition.
>>Geographic basis of competition are becoming wider.
>>Niche assaults are becoming frequent.
>>Rapidity of innovation is rapid.
>>Price competition becoming further aggressive
>>Product differentiation is declining.
As a principal the marketing concept engages understanding the needs of the consumers and translating these needs into products or services to convince these needs. The essential objective in marketing is to achieve the goal of profit making through customer satisfaction. To do this an organization must understand the consumer and be as close to them as possible.
